## Configuration

Vramscope, our GPU memory profiler, reads its settings from a local .env file at startup. Before the weekly sync demo, make sure `VRAMSCOPE_SAMPLE_HZ` is set to 50 or lower — higher rates distort allocation timelines on the Tindral test rigs. Set `VRAMSCOPE_OUTPUT_DIR` to a path with at least 2 GB free, since traces grow quickly under fragmentation stress tests. The profiler uploads anonymized traces to the Harrowgate ingest service, which requires authentication, so the following entry must also be present in the file.

vault entry, hahaf-tahop: VAULT_KEY3=84f

## Building Access — Spares Room (Hullbrook Annex)

Contractors: the spare hardware room is down the east corridor on the ground floor, third door on the left. Sign in at the front desk first and grab a visitor lanyard. Anything you take out, jot it in the blue logbook — yes, even the little stuff. The door self-locks, so don't wedge it. To get in, punch in the code below.

staff pass of hagug-taguf = bdg-HJ-9

### Orphaned-resource sweeper (Gleanbot)

Gleanbot scans our cloud accounts nightly for resources with no owning project tag and quarantines them for 14 days before deletion. From a security standpoint, note that quarantine revokes public access immediately, and every action is written to the immutable audit stream with the actor set to the sweeper's dedicated service identity. Its scope policy and exemption process are documented on the internal sweeper governance page.

operations page: https://confluence.lumicsys.internal/projects/display/projects/display

## Step 7: Cron drift checks

Quick recap for the sync: the Pellworth schedulers have been drifting ~40s per day, so we added a drift probe that fires every hour and logs deltas to the Harkness dashboard. Deploying the probe is just a restart of the cron pod, but it won't report anything until it can sign its heartbeat payloads. Drop the heartbeat signing secret into the probe's env file right here:

vault entry, yagep-yagef: COURIER_KEY13=8965fb29ff62d